Not true. A lot of serviceable QB’s can come in middle rounds with good scouting.


I gave you a list of 23 QB's taken in the mid-rounds the last 5 years. Only one is a good starter. Add in the 17 QB's taken in the 6th and 7th round the last five years and you still only have one good starter out of a pool of 40 draft picks. Sure, it is POSSIBLE to get a starting QB after round 2. Cousins and Russell Wilson are examples. But it's not a high percentage gamble at all. Personally, I'd rather use these mid-round picks to solidify my roster at positions that aren't as much of a gamble at that point of the draft and sign a different vet backup if we decide to move on from Moore.
